JOB OVERVIEW
As a Care Navigator, you will be an invaluable member of our team, ready and eager to make an impact internally and to patients we serve. You will support patient success by identifying the needs and challenges patients have and help to assist in implementing interventions to guide new thinking and create behavior change.
Were looking for an entrepreneurial individual to best serve our clients and patients, utilizing methodologies to support your patients through their recovery while developing trusting relationships. The ideal candidate is process-focused and eager to make an impact on lives to support musculoskeletal health.
You must be equal parts self-starter and team player. We are seeking a passionate candidate with expertise in engaging and supporting users to achieve their health goals, who is interested in taking on an impactful role at a young and quickly growing startup in the healthcare industry.
Responsibilities
You will provide remote monitoring services to help support patients as they progress through their home-exercise therapy program
Direct and assist users in therapeutic exercise, neuromuscular re-education, and functional training through our technology platform
Provide ongoing feedback to the evaluating clinician on patient progress outside of the clinic
Maintains necessary records and notes while providing remote monitoring
Assist with improving processes and functionality of the platform
Organize and manage a caseload while staying efficient
